Excel插件E灵实战:从杂乱数据到专业报表的智能转换
在日常办公中,我们经常需要处理各种家庭成员信息表,这些原始数据往往杂乱无章,包含重复、缺失或不规范的记录。传统的手工整理方式不仅耗时费力,还容易出错。本文将详细介绍如何利用Excel插件E灵,实现从原始明细表到标准化"一户一档"报表的智能转换,并反向汇总成清晰的总表,满足不同场景下的数据呈现需求。
1. 数据准备与清洗:构建高效处理基础
在开始使用E灵插件前,确保原始数据已经过初步整理是至关重要的。一个结构良好的数据源可以显著提升后续处理的效率和准确性。
理想的数据源应包含以下字段:
- 户主标识(明确标注每个家庭的户主)
- 家庭成员姓名
- 身份证号码
- 与户主关系(如配偶、子女、父母等)
- 其他需要统计的家庭信息(收入、支出等)
提示:原始数据中如有缺失值或明显错误,建议先进行人工核对和修正,避免错误在自动化处理过程中被放大。
常见的数据清洗操作包括:
- 统一文本格式(如全角/半角字符、大小写等)
- 检查并修正身份证号码等关键字段的格式
- 确保"户主"标识准确无误
- 删除完全重复的记录
示例数据格式: | 姓名 | 身份证号 | 与户主关系 | 家庭标识 | 工资收入 | |--------|----------------|------------|----------|----------| | 张三 | 11010119900101 | 户主 | F001 | 8000 | | 李四 | 11010119910202 | 配偶 | F001 | 6000 | | 王五 | 11010120150303 | 子女 | F001 | 0 |2. E灵插件核心功能解析
E灵插件为Excel用户提供了一系列强大的数据处理工具,特别适合处理家庭档案类数据。其核心功能设计充分考虑了实际办公场景中的复杂需求。
2.1 按家庭批量建表功能
这项功能可以自动识别原始数据中的家庭分组,为每个家庭创建独立的工作表,并按预设模板格式化输出。其智能之处在于:
- 自动识别家庭单位:通过"户主"标识准确划分不同家庭
- 灵活的工作表命名:支持使用户主姓名或身份证号作为工作表名称
- 模板化输出:保持报表格式统一规范,便于后续打印和分发
2.2 工作表合并功能
在生成了多个"一户一表"后,E灵的工作表合并功能可以将这些分散的表单重新整合为一个总表,同时保留原始分组信息。这一功能特别适合需要向上级汇报或存档的场景。
合并后的总表优势:
- 保留家庭间的分隔标识,便于快速定位
- 支持添加分页符,方便直接打印
- 可生成目录索引,提高大型文档的查阅效率
3. 实战操作:从原始数据到一户一档
让我们通过一个完整案例,演示如何使用E灵插件实现数据的高效转换。
3.1 初始设置与参数配置
安装并激活E灵插件:
- 下载最新版E灵插件安装包
- 按照向导完成安装
- 重启Excel,在功能区将出现"E灵"选项卡
准备数据模板:
- 创建新工作表作为模板
- 标注需要单次写入的项目(如家庭总收入)
- 标注需要多次写入的项目(如家庭成员详细信息)
模板标注示例: | 【工资性收入】 | 【生产经营性收入】 | |----------------|--------------------| | (此处填写数值) | (此处填写数值) | | 【更多】姓名 | 【更多】身份证号 | 【更多】与户主关系 | |--------------|------------------|--------------------| | (自动填充) | (自动填充) | (自动填充) |3.2 执行批量建表操作
打开包含原始数据的工作表
导航至"E灵"→"报表批处理"→"按家庭批量建表"
在参数设置界面:
- 选择"户主"标识列(通常为"与户主关系"列)
- 设置工作表命名规则(建议使用"户主姓名+身份证后四位")
- 指定输出位置和模板引用
点击"确定"执行操作,系统将自动为每个家庭生成独立工作表
注意:处理大量家庭数据时,建议先对少量样本进行测试,确认输出格式符合预期后再处理完整数据集。
3.3 结果验证与调整
生成的一户一表应进行必要检查:
- 确认每个家庭的数据完整无误
- 检查数值型数据的格式一致性
- 验证工作表命名是否符合既定规则
若发现共性问题,可调整模板后重新执行批量建表;个别问题则建议手动修正。
4. 高级应用:数据汇总与报表美化
完成一户一表的生成后,我们通常还需要将这些分散的数据重新整合,形成便于宏观分析的汇总报表。
4.1 智能合并工作表
导航至"E灵"→"工作簿或工作表合并"
选择需要合并的所有一户一表
设置合并选项:
- 添加家庭分隔标识
- 保留原始格式
- 生成目录索引
执行合并,生成包含所有家庭数据的汇总表
合并参数对比:
| 参数选项 | 推荐设置 | 作用说明 |
|---|---|---|
| 添加分隔行 | 是 | 在家庭间插入明显分隔 |
| 保留原始格式 | 是 | 维持一户一表的统一视觉风格 |
| 生成目录 | 超过10个家庭时建议 | 方便快速导航到特定家庭数据 |
| 分页设置 | 按家庭分页 | 便于直接打印成独立家庭档案 |
4.2 报表可视化增强
为使最终报表更具专业性,可以考虑:
条件格式应用:
- 对异常数值设置颜色提示
- 为不同收入区间添加数据条
智能图表生成:
- 创建家庭结构分布图
- 生成收入构成饼图
打印优化:
- 设置合适的页眉页脚
- 调整边距确保内容完整显示
- 添加自动页码和文档属性
' 示例:自动添加家庭分隔线的VBA代码 Sub AddSeparators() Dim ws As Worksheet Set ws = ActiveSheet Dim lastRow As Long lastRow = ws.Cells(ws.Rows.Count, "A").End(xlUp).Row For i = lastRow To 2 Step -1 If ws.Cells(i, 1).Value Like "*家庭分隔标识*" Then Rows(i).Insert With ws.Cells(i, 1).Resize(1, 10) .Merge .Value = "=== " & ws.Cells(i + 1, 1).Value & " ===" .Font.Bold = True .HorizontalAlignment = xlCenter .Interior.Color = RGB(220, 230, 240) End With End If Next i End Sub5. 效率提升技巧与疑难解答
在实际使用E灵插件处理家庭数据时,掌握一些技巧可以大幅提升工作效率,同时避免常见问题。
5.1 批量处理加速技巧
- 关闭自动计算:在处理大型数据集前,通过"公式→计算选项→手动"暂时关闭Excel的自动计算功能
- 禁用屏幕刷新:使用VBA代码
Application.ScreenUpdating = False提升处理速度 - 分批次处理:对于超大规模数据(如1000+家庭),可分多次运行插件,每次处理部分数据
5.2 常见问题解决方案
问题1:生成的表格格式不一致
- 检查模板是否完全统一
- 确认所有标注符号(如【】)使用正确
- 确保数据源中没有隐藏的特殊字符
问题2:合并后数据错位
- 验证各一户一表的结构是否完全相同
- 检查合并参数设置是否正确
- 考虑先合并少量工作表测试效果
问题3:插件运行缓慢或无响应
- 关闭其他不必要的Excel文件和工作表
- 增加Excel可用的内存资源
- 简化模板中的复杂公式和格式
5.3 数据安全与版本管理
当处理敏感的家庭信息数据时,需特别注意:
定期备份:
- 在处理前保存原始数据副本
- 使用Excel的"版本历史"功能
- 考虑设置自动备份间隔
敏感信息保护:
- 对身份证号等字段进行部分隐藏处理
- 设置文件打开密码
- 生成报表时考虑使用权限控制
版本控制:
- 在文件名中加入日期时间戳
- 维护简单的变更日志
- 对重大修改创建里程碑版本
推荐的文件命名规范: [项目名称]_[数据类型]_[日期]_[版本].xlsx 示例: 社区普查_家庭收入_20240515_v2.1.xlsx通过系统学习和实践这些技巧,即使是复杂的家庭数据整理任务,也能变得高效而轻松。E灵插件的强大功能,配合合理的操作流程,可以彻底改变传统手工处理数据的方式,让数据整理工作变得更加智能和专业。